Why Thursday and Friday are critical for Ferrari

In the never-ending battle for upgrades in F1, McLaren had a great weekend at the Miami Grand Prix. The Woking-based team installed a new front wing, as well as front suspension, front corners, floor, side pod inlets, engine cover, rear suspension, rear corners, beam wing and cooling louvers.

result? Lando Norris reaches the top step of the F1 podium for the first time, giving McLaren their first Grand Prix win of the 2024 season.

The Scuderia will have the lead as to whether the rest of the grid responds.

After the Miami Grand Prix, Ferrari driver Charles Leclerc said it was now their duty to match McLaren’s upgrades. “And we expected [McLaren] He needs to get stronger, maybe not as strong as they showed today, but he fully deserves it,” Leclerc said. Jenson Button from trackside after the race.

“And it’s up to us to hopefully deploy upgrades very quickly to catch up.”

According to Italian media reports formula 1a.uno, That process begins Thursday in Fiorano. As first reported, formula 1a.unoFerrari is scheduled to spend two days filming at the Fiorano test track, with both Leclerc and Carlos Sainz Jr. under the supervision of team principal Frédéric Vasseur and team principal Enrico Cardille. A shakedown session will be held for the upgraded SF-24. Technical Director – Chassis and Aerodynamics.

Details are unknown at this time, but However, according to multiple reports, Ferrari’s upgraded aerodynamic package includes “Red Bull-style sidepods”, slimmer radiator openings, a new floor and a revised front wing.

FIA regulations allow teams to cover 200 kilometers on filming days and also require teams to wear special Pirelli tires. Still, these events allow teams (in this case Ferrari) to collect initial data to see if simulator and wind tunnel results are replicated in a real-world environment.

However, speaking at Ferrari’s hospitality space after the Miami Grand Prix, Vasseur did his best to manage expectations, considering the next race is the team’s home Grand Prix.

“No, when we are doing development, we don’t want to bring something to Imola in Italy. We are pushing forward with development and producing parts as soon as they are ready,” Vasseur said. explained to the media. SB Nation, Sunday night. “The fact that Imola is close to the factory also helps us bring things in because we can release parts a little later. But I don’t know, it had nothing to do with Italy.

“Again, don’t expect this to be a game changer, but it’s tight enough to perform.”

After the Miami Grand Prix, Vasseur concluded his speech by pointing out how much closer Ferrari are to their rivals now than they were before the season, drawing comparisons to Red Bull.

“The truth is we’re where we are compared to a year ago when we did a good job and were able to put everything together. That means we’re making progress.” [Red Bull] There’s a little bit of pressure. They need to be a little more proactive with their strategy,” added Bassour.

“They’re not in the comfort zone anymore like they were last year. Last year it didn’t matter what happened after the second lap, they were in the lead, but I think that’s a game changer in race management. ” added Bassour.

“And this is an opportunity for us because I think if we can take another little step, we’ll be in a position to really compete against them every weekend.”
